Out-of-Pocket Expense Claims Sample Clauses

Out-of-Pocket Expense Claims. All Class Members who submit a valid claim are eligible to receive reimbursement for documented out-of-pocket losses, if fairly traceable to the Data Incident, up to $1,500.00 per individual inclusive of the Cash Payment.
